Welcome, Warriors! Today, we're embracing the call to become peacemakers in a world often marked by conflict. Matthew 5:9 reminds us that peacemakers are blessed and called the sons of God. Let's explore what it means to actively bring God's peace into our homes, workplaces, and communities, and how we can lead by example to inspire others to do the same.Our Springboard for Today's Discussion Is:Matthew 5:9 - "Blessed are the peacemakers, for they shall be called sons of God."This verse highlights the divine calling to bring peace into the world, reflecting God's character and purpose in our actions.Being a peacemaker goes beyond avoiding conflict—it's about actively seeking to bring God's peace into every situation. This requires courage, wisdom, and a heart aligned with God's will. Peacemakers are bridge-builders, fostering understanding, reconciliation, and harmony wherever they go.In homes, being a peacemaker might mean addressing misunderstandings with humility and grace. In workplaces, it could involve diffusing tension with kindness and fairness. In communities, it's about standing as an example of unity and love amidst division.Peacemaking starts with living in God's peace yourself. When your heart is rooted in His presence, you can effectively share His peace with others. It's about showing the world that true peace is found in Christ and inviting them to experience His transforming power.Steps That You Can Take* Model Peace in Your ActionsLead by example in how you handle disagreements and stress. Show patience, kindness, and understanding, even in difficult situations.* Foster ReconciliationLook for opportunities to bridge divides. Be the first to initiate conversations that heal relationships and promote unity.* Share the Source of PeaceBe open about how your relationship with Christ brings peace into your life. Use your testimony to inspire others to seek God's peace for themselves.ConclusionPeacemaking is a calling that reflects God's heart for unity and harmony. By leading with His peace, we become agents of change in a fractured world. Embrace the role of a peacemaker, bringing God's gift of peace into every corner of your life and inspiring others to do the same.Question of the DayWhere can you bring God's peace into your life today?Growth ChallengeThis week, choose one specific area in your life—home, work, or community—and take a practical step to promote peace. Reflect on the impact this has on others and yourself.Let's PrayHeavenly Father,Thank You for calling us to be peacemakers. Fill our hearts with Your peace so that we can share it with others. Teach us to lead by example, fostering reconciliation and unity in every area of our lives. Let our actions reflect Your love and inspire others to embrace Your peace. 12/22/24Sunday AMPastor Steve Hankins, Th.D.(Audio started late, apologies from the AV team. Video shown to congregation about the Christmas peace treaty of 1914.)1. Receiving the gift of peace ends hostility with God. (v. 6)Supporting scripture: Matthew 6:24; Romans 8:7, 5:1-2; James 4:4; 1 John 2:162. Receiving the gift of peace makes inner tranquility possible.Supporting scripture: John 16:33; Galatians 5:22; Philippians 4:5-73. Receiving the gift of peace assures eternal bliss. (v. 7)Supporting scripture: Isaiah 11; Revelation 7:17, 12:5, 20:6"For unto us a child is born, to us a son is given; and the government shall be upon his shoulder, and his name shall be called Wonderful Counselor, Mighty God, Everlasting Father, Prince of Peace." (Isaiah 9:6, ESV)

Even during the happiest season of the year, we can experience fear and anxiety. God has a gift for us in the midst of this, though. Join me (Tosha Williams) as I share a personal journey of wrestling with sadness only to discover in a new way the power of God's peace. Even when circumstances don't change, His peace will change us. In this episode, let's "unwrap" His peace. Seek Him Speak Him!**********“The Lord gives strength to his people; the Lord blesses his people with peace” Psalm 29:11 NIVSEEK HIM: Devotion is Meeting with God in Our Own Lives! Jesus said, “In this world you will have trouble,” and even in the best of times like Christmas, life can be challenging. However, God gives us a special gift, for in the same verse Jesus also said, “I have told you these things, so that in me you may have PEACE” (John 16:33 NIV). Jesus came to bring peace, so let's “Seek Him” about this gift.WHAT:  What is God saying through this Scripture? God gives His people so many gifts, including, as our key verse says, the gift of peace. This peace is God's blessing for those who belong to Him. His peace is not just an occasional experience when life is good; it's His gift of completeness and wholeness throughout our lives. ~ According to our key verse, who receives God's gift of peace? Are you one of God's people? Where do you need God's peace today? WHY:  Why does this Scripture matter? The world teaches us that peace is the absence of problems; God's Word teaches us that peace is His gift in spite of problems. Jesus promised: “PEACE I leave with you; my PEACE I give you. I do not give to you as the world gives. Do not let your hearts be troubled and do not be afraid” (John 14:27 NIV). ~ What's the hardest thing you've gone through? What does Jesus say about this? Why can you trust Him in hard times?HOW: How does God want us to respond to this truth? Scripture says, “Do not be anxious about anything, but in every situation, by prayer and petition, with thanksgiving, present your requests to God. And the PEACE of God, which transcends all understanding, will guard your hearts and your minds in Christ Jesus” (Philippians 4:6-7 NIV). Instead of fixating on hard things, God wants us to talk to Him about these. ~ What must we give God in order to receive His peace? Is there something making you anxious or afraid right now? Let's pray!SPEAK HIM: Discipleship is Making God Known to Others! One of God's promises to those who “Seek Him” is:  “All your children will be taught by the Lord, and great will be their peace” (Isaiah 54:13 NIV). As we learn to unwrap God's gift of peace, others can learn from our example. This Christmas and always, let's be sure to spend time being taught by the Lord.
